For the cake you will need:
225g unsalted butter * 200g golden caster sugar * 200g self raising flour * 50g drinking chocolate powder * 2 tsp baking powder * 4 eggs * 100ml milk.
Basically you bung them all into a bowl and whisk!!! Now I would suggest melting the butter first as it makes life easier. Then transfer to a pre-greased cake tin and pop in the oven for 50 minutes at 180 degrees. When done check its been cooked by sliding a knife through the centre. Place on a wire rack to cool.
For the chocolate cream you will need:
100g milk chocolate * 125g unsalted butter * 25g drinking chocolate powder * 75g sifted icing sugar.
Melt the chocolate first by placing in a bowl set over some simmering water.
Pop the butter, chocolate powder and icing sugar into a bowl and whisk using an electric whisk. When fluffy add the melted chocolate.
Once the cake has cooled apply the icing and enjoy!!!
